The size of Narrabeen is approximately 4.6 square kilometres. There are 21 parks, covering nearly 13.3% of the total area. The population of Narrabeen in 2016 was 8207 people. By 2021 the population was 8255 showing a population growth of 0.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Narrabeen is 30-39 years. Households in Narrabeen are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Narrabeen work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 50.40% of the homes in Narrabeen were owner-occupied compared with 52.20% in 2016.
